7 Marketing Channels That Work for Garage Doors in Columbus
Ranked by ROI for garage doors companies.
Google Business Profile
$10–$25 per leadFor emergency garage door calls in Columbus, GBP is the single most valuable real estate you can own. When someone searches 'garage door spring broken Columbus' on their phone at 8 PM, the Local Pack is what they see first. A fully optimized GBP with photos, service areas, and recent reviews costs almost nothing per lead — $10–$25 — and converts at 25% because the intent is already high. This is your foundation before anything else.
Local SEO
$15–$40 per leadRanking organically for Columbus-specific terms like 'garage door repair Columbus OH' or 'garage door installer Dublin Ohio' delivers the lowest sustained cost per lead in the market. At $15–$40 CPL with a 20% close rate, SEO compounds over time — every blog post, citation, and backlink you build this quarter pays dividends for years. Columbus's growth means new neighborhoods like Hilliard and Westerville are constantly generating fresh search volume.
Google Ads
$45–$150 per leadGoogle Search Ads are the fastest way to appear for high-intent emergency searches in Columbus — 'broken garage door cable same day' doesn't wait for SEO to mature. At $45–$150 CPL with a 10% close rate, it's not cheap, but it fills the pipeline immediately and covers seasonal slow periods. Smart bidding on service-specific keywords (spring replacement, opener install) keeps spend efficient and prevents waste on information-only searches.
Facebook/Instagram Ads
$25–$80 per leadFacebook works best for the non-emergency side of your Columbus business — garage door upgrades, smart opener installations, and new door aesthetics appeal to homeowners who aren't in crisis mode. With Columbus's growing suburbs (Gahanna, Grove City, Powell), you can target homeowners by ZIP code and home value, reaching the $290,000-home demographic who's thinking about curb appeal before listing. CPL runs $25–$80 at a 6% close rate.
Content Marketing
$15–$35 per leadColumbus homeowners ask Google questions before they call anyone: 'how much does garage door spring replacement cost,' 'how long do garage door openers last,' 'best garage door brands Ohio.' Publishing answers to those questions on your website builds trust, drives organic traffic, and positions your company as the expert before the buying decision. Content that targets seasonal Columbus topics — winter weatherstripping, spring tune-ups — aligns perfectly with your peak demand cycles.
Review Management
$5–$15 per leadWith 93% of Columbus consumers reading reviews before calling a garage door company, your star rating is a conversion multiplier on every other channel. A company with 4.8 stars and 200 reviews will out-convert a competitor with 3.9 stars even if they rank lower. Systematic review requests sent via text right after job completion — while the customer is still happy — compound your reputation advantage and suppress negative outliers with sheer volume.
Email/SMS Marketing
$5–$20 per leadYour 15% repeat customer rate can be improved dramatically with a simple follow-up sequence. An annual tune-up reminder SMS sent to past Columbus customers in late February — just before spring's peak season — generates reactivation jobs at near-zero cost. SMS open rates exceed 90%, and a $75 tune-up visit often uncovers a spring or cable that turns into a $400 repair. This channel turns one-time customers into the recurring revenue your business needs.
What Columbus Garage Door Companies Actually Pay Per Lead
| Channel | Avg CPL | Close Rate | Cost/Customer |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Google Ads | $45–$150 | 10% | $450–$1,500 | Immediate emergency lead flow |
| Facebook Ads | $25–$80 | 6% | $417–$1,333 | Upgrade and install campaigns |
| SEO (Organic) | $15–$40 | 20% | $75–$200 | Long-term sustainable growth |
| Google Business Profile | $10–$25 | 25% | $40–$100 | Emergency calls and local pack dominance |
| HomeAdvisor/Thumbtack | $15–$100 | 8% | $188–$1,250 | Volume when you're just starting out |
| Doing Nothing | ∞ | 0% | Business stagnation | Nobody |

Garage Doors Marketing FAQ
How long does it take to start getting more garage door leads in Columbus through SEO?
Most Columbus garage door companies see meaningful ranking improvements within 3–5 months, with significant lead volume increases by month 6–8. Google Business Profile optimization often produces results faster — sometimes within 4–6 weeks — because GBP signals update more frequently than organic rankings. The timeline depends on your current baseline: a company with no existing web presence will take longer than one with an established but underoptimized site. We prioritize quick wins like GBP and local citations while the longer-term SEO work compounds.
Is Google Ads worth it for a Columbus garage door company, or is it too expensive?
At $45–$150 per lead and a 10% close rate, Google Ads can feel expensive — but the math works if your average job is $450 and your lifetime value is $1,200. A $90 lead that closes and refers one friend has already paid for itself. The real risk is running broad-match campaigns without proper negative keywords, which wastes budget on 'garage door DIY' and 'garage door parts' searches that never convert. With proper campaign structure targeting Columbus service areas and emergency-intent keywords specifically, Google Ads is a reliable top-of-funnel channel while your SEO matures.
How important are Google reviews for my Columbus garage door business?
Reviews are arguably the highest-leverage marketing asset a Columbus garage door company can build. Ninety-three percent of consumers read reviews before calling, and the Local Pack — the three businesses Google displays at the top of local searches — heavily weights review recency, volume, and rating. A competitor with 300 reviews at 4.9 stars will consistently outrank and out-convert a company with 40 reviews at 4.2 stars, even if the lower-rated company has a better website. We implement a systematic post-job SMS review request that typically triples review acquisition rate within 90 days.
What's the best way to market garage door services during Columbus's slow summer season?
Summer is the right time to invest in channels that build for fall, not pull back entirely. Content marketing targeting 'garage door maintenance tips summer' and 'smart garage door openers Columbus' captures homeowners who aren't in emergency mode but are open to upgrades. Facebook ads promoting preventative tune-up packages at a discounted summer rate can generate off-peak revenue while building your review base for fall. Email and SMS sequences to past customers offering a summer inspection special keep your name top-of-mind before the fall rush — when they'll need you and remember who reached out.
